Man Jumps To Death From The 4th Floor Of Shopping Complex In KL

Recently, a man was reported to have fallen to his death from the fourth floor of a particular shopping complex in Kuala Lumpur. The horrifying incident happened on the afternoon of 21st April 2021. According to the Police Chief Assistant Commissioner of Dang Wangi District that is Mohamad Zainal Abdullah, they have received a report regarding the incident at about 1.52 pm.

There have been several pieces of photos that went viral on Twitter’s social media platform since then showing the condition of the particular victim falling from the fourth floor. The victim was reported dead at the scene. Several security guards at the scene were seen covering the victim’s body with cloth.

According to the police’s statement, “Preliminary investigation through CCTV found that the victim jumped from the 4th floor of the building. The 25 -year -the old victim was found to have a psychiatric treatment card from the Klang Hospital based on documents found in the backpack he was carrying”.

They also stated that the victim has been taken to the Kuala Lumpur Hospital for autopsy and the particular case was classified as sudden death.
